San Diego, California
Geography
San Diego, located in the southwestern corner of California, is known for its diverse geography and favorable climate. The city is nestled along the Pacific Ocean, boasting over 70 miles of coastline, which contributes to its mild Mediterranean climate characterized by warm, dry summers and mild, wet winters.
The topography of San Diego is varied, featuring beaches, coastal cliffs, and rolling hills. The Peninsular Ranges, including the Laguna Mountains, rise to the east of the city, providing scenic vistas and recreational opportunities. The inland areas are marked by arid desert landscapes.
San Diego is the second-largest city in California and serves as the county seat of San Diego County. Notable nearby cities include Chula Vista, about 7 miles to the south, and Oceanside, approximately 35 miles to the north. The city of Tijuana, Mexico, is just 20 miles south of downtown San Diego, making it a significant cross-border metropolitan area.
